Making a VCD isn't as simple as burning the mpegs to a cd-r. A VCD also needs quite a few other files and headers to play as a VCD. A VCD contains 4 folders, the mpegs are located in one of these. You can do this manually but its quite difficult, you should try to find a program to do this for you.
Also, I hate to sound negative but many stand-alone DVD players don't like cd-r's. Its worth making sure that the DVD players you intend to watch the discs on will not only play VCD's but also cd-r's as pre-recorded, bought VCD's are not the same as ones you have burned yourself using cd-r's.
I hope it works for you but you could save yourself a lot of time and effort if you find out first that your equipment isn't compatible.
